A retrospective analysis of patients with AF and HF undergoing treatment with Drug Therapy vs Catheter ablation: Which was better?
Background: Atrial fibrillation (AF) and heart failure (HF) are common cardiac disorders associated with substantial morbidity, mortality, and economic cost. AF can lead to HF, and HF can lead to AF. Hospital admissions for heart failure (HF) have been increasing over the past decade due to an aging population as well as longer survival of patients with chronic heart disease. Atrial fibrillation (AF) is present in up to 50% of patients with HF and both are associated with several common predisposing risk factors and a shared pathophysiology1Patients with these two diseases may encounter conflicting opinions from physicians based on guidelines on what is the most effective disease management and treatment strategy. Treating AF to restore sinus rhythm has been shown to positively affect long and short-term outcomes in patients suffering from HF. Prospective studies have compared catheter ablation with rate or rhythm control drugs for AF treatment among patients with HF and between the studies had found the former approach to be superior to the latter. One of the largest electrophysiology studies to date, is the Catheter Ablation versus Antiarrhythmic drug therapy for Atrial fibrillation (CABANA) trial. This study randomized more than 2,000 patients to either catheter ablation or drug therapy. It demonstrated catheter ablation as not having a clinical benefit in patients with heart failure. On the other hand, a second multicenter randomized controlled trial, showed that for patients suffering from heart failure, catheter ablation for treatment was associated with a significantly lower rate of death from any cause or hospitalization for worsening heart failure than drug therapy.2 This proposed study aims to provide real-world evidence (RWE) on the treatment options and examine whether or not catheter ablation emerges as superior to drug therapy in a real-world setting.Objectives: Compare the outcomes between two cohorts: ablation or drug therapy. Outcomes included inpatient admissions (all-cause, cardiovascular and AF), direct current cardioversions and treatment costs in the 12-month post-index period. Methods/Study design: A retrospective analysis was performed on all adults with a primary or secondary diagnosis of HF and AF in an inpatient or outpatient setting between January 1, 2011 and September 30th, 2016. These patients were identified from the Truven Health MarketScan® Commercial Claims and Encounters (CCAE) (IBM Truven Health Analytics, Ann Arbor, MI). The index episode was defined as their first database recording with HF, defined as the patient’s index date. A search strategy, using hospital charge codes, allowed for creation of two separate treatment cohorts: catheter ablation cohort or drug cohort. The catheter ablation cohort consisted of a) patients who were >18 years of age, b) patients with a primary procedure of ablation in an inpatient setting with a primary diagnosis of AF and a secondary diagnosis of HF in an inpatient setting OR c) primary diagnosis of HF and a secondary diagnosis of AF in an inpatient setting. For the ablation arm, those who had a previous catheter ablation in the 12 month pre- index date or did not have continuous insurance coverage 12- month post index date were removed. The drug therapy arm consisted of: a) patients >18 years of age, b) had a primary or secondary diagnosis of AF AND c) used a rhythm or rate control drug from 2011 to 2016 . Patients who had a catheter ablation procedure 12-month pre or post their index date were removed from the arm and considered for the ablation arm.Statistical analysis was performed to assess outcomes. A propensity score matching was run comparing catheter ablation versus drug therapy on all study outcomes: inpatient admissions (all-cause, cardiovascular and AF) direct current cardioversions and financial costs. Separate Logistic regression models were estimated for all-cause, CV-related, and AF-related admissions) and a generalized linear model was estimated for the cost outcome.Results A total of 1,225,988 patients were assessed for eligibility, including HF as a primary or secondary diagnosis. Of those, 169, 846 also had a primary or secondary diagnosis of AF. There were 9, 522 patients that qualified for the ablation cohort. Of this group 65% (6, 191) were retained after primary and secondary diagnosis exclusions were applied as well as all other exclusions regarding age, and previous surgeries. The drug cohort included 45, 748 patients. Following application of exclusion and inclusion criteria, there were 24, 265 remaining in this group.The propensity score matched (5,800 Ablation Group and 5,800 Drug Therapy) patients were included in the sub-analysis. The Ablation group had significantly lower odds of all-cause (odds ratio [OR] 0.393; 95% CI 0.206 - 0.747) and cardiovascular-related readmissions (OR 0.269; 95% CI 0.096- 0.754), and lower events of DCCV (OR 0.57; 95% CI 0.35–0.93) than those patients in the Drug therapy group. ConclusionIn conclusion, comparing catheter ablation with drug therapy in HF patients treated for atrial fibrillation, catheter ablation was associated with lower odds of all-cause inpatient readmission. Patients treated with catheter ablation showed at 12-months to have a reduction in burden of atrial fibrillation in forms of lower re-admission rates (All causes, AF/CV-related) and reduced number of direct current cardioversions. There was no significant difference in costs for either group

Comparison of Primary Compliance in Electronic versus Paper Prescriptions Prescribed from the Emergency Department
The Medicare Improvements for Patients and Providers Act passed by Congress in 2008 has changed prescribing practices in the United States. Electronic prescriptions (e-prescriptions) have now become the most widely used form of prescriptions. The government in fact financially discourages the use of the older more traditional paper prescriptions. Many emergency medicine physicians fear that this blanket policy is not in the best interests of their unique patient population. It is the belief of many of these physicians that emergency patients are more likely to fill paper prescriptions than e-prescriptions. This theory is predicated on the knowledge that many emergency patients are less established in the system and their visits are frequently rushed, chaotic, and unplanned. For these reasons, the e-prescription system is not ideal for them and the theorized consequence is that many e-prescriptions go unfilled, leaving patients to go untreated. A retrospective analysis was conducted at the emergency department of the University of California, Irvine Medical Center to identify insured adult patients who were given a non-controlled substance prescription in either the paper or electronic form. Pharmacy claim data to insurances was used to determine whether these prescriptions were filled. 405 encounters were included, 218 of which included e-prescriptions and 187 of which included paper prescriptions. Our findings showed that paper prescriptions are filled at the same rate as electronic prescriptions (58.3% versus 57.8% p=1). These results were surprising as they contradicted what many physicians believe is the situation. More studies are needed in order to be able to broaden these results to the entire emergency medicine patient population, but these results may begin to alter prescription practices in emergency medicine

p53 Restoration in Ovarian Carcinoma Harnessing a Genetic Aberration
Ovarian cancer is the most fatal gynecologic malignancy. The majority of deaths are in advance staged patients with high-grade serous histology. Most patients respond to primary surgery and chemotherapy yet experience recurrent disease. Chemotherapy remains central to recurrent treatment and is rarely curative. There is an unmet clinical need for additional treatment options. Advancements in tumor biology, particularly the genetic landscape of ovarian cancer, shape current researched therapeutic targets. The genotypic characterization of this malignancy is generalized by chromosomal disarray and p53 mutations. Mutations of p53 are ubiquitous across cancer. These mutations are a rational target for therapeutic exploration due to the frequency in ovarian carcinoma and its dominant role in tumor suppression. Small molecule compounds, including 38RNW, have been developed that bind to mutated p53 and partially restore wild-type tumor suppressor function. This translational approach leads to the hypothesis that 38RNW would synergistically combine with other drugs to induce apoptosis in an in-vitro model. Herein, a high throughput robotic nano-technology platform was implored to identify synergistic combinations with 38RNW in TOV-112D ovarian cancer cells. A Luciferase-base cell proliferation assay was implored to determine inhibitor effects in a high-throughput approach. Z-scores were calculated comparing plate averages of luciferase values to individual compounds or change in half-inhibitor concentration. 38RNW demonstrated strong synergistic activity with mammalian target of rapamycin/phosphatidylinositol 3-kinase (mTOR/PI3K) and polo-like kinase 1(Plk-1) inhibitors. The lead candidates warrant further investigation. Our long-term objective is to develop p53 restoration drug combinations for ovarian cancer treatment

Risk Factors for Prostate Cancer Recurrence in African American Patients: VA versus Non-VA Healthcare Recipients
Biochemical recurrence (BCR) has been a cause of concern for patients and medical professionals. Although several studies have reported that only half of the patients with BCR eventually progress to metastatic disease at 10 years, there is a substantial need for developing a predictive pattern or algorithm to efficiently identify and categorize prostate cancer patients based on their risk of recurrence. Currently non-Hispanic African American adults experience the highest incidence and mortality rates for cancers, with prostate cancer being one of the most prevalent. These statistics could be significantly reduced by introducing an appropriate predictive mechanism by which patients with higher risk of recurrence and tumor progression could be identified and recommended for more aggressive treatments during initial diagnosis, preventing possible progression to metastasis. Recurrence and oncologic outcomes may be dependent on sociodemographic factors and certain other factors contributing to comorbidities. We selected the patients from Veterans Affairs medical facilities for a comparison group, primarily due to reports suggesting that VA patients provide a diverse group of individuals with different socioeconomic, educational, and medical backgrounds. VA patients are generally expected to present with clinically worse comorbidities. Ultimately, the aim was to demonstrate a significant association between higher SES and lowered risk of BCR in African American prostate cancer patients, adjusted for the site of care. We used ‘complexity’, Gleason, and Decipher scores to compare the differences in African American and White patients adjusting for site of care. Our results suggest that African American patients have higher complexity scores, which we defined as a dynamic state in which the personal, social, and clinical aspects of the patient's experience operate as complicating factors. African American patients also had higher Decipher scores regardless of site of care, suggesting a higher risk of BCR. Our findings indicate that complexity scores and Decipher scores can be simultaneously employed to assist in identifying patients with high risk of BCR, allowing for recommendations for intensive treatments

Assessing Risk Factors for Pediatric Medical Injuries Using Nationwide Malpractice Data
Pediatrics is considered a low-liability medical specialty with respect to the odds of facing a malpractice claim, yet indemnity payments made by pediatricians are among the most expensive of all physicians. Little is known about pediatric malpractice risks from a patient-perspective; especially non-obstetric risks in the infant population, and whether certain pediatric age groups are higher-risk for malpractice injuries. This study uses ten years of malpractice reports from the National Practitioner Data Bank (n = 70,441) to compare pediatric (infant, child, and teenage groups) to adult malpractice events. We compare the severity of injuries and the type of medical errors that were reported, and calculate rates for malpractice reports on a per capita (per 100K population) level for each age group. We found that the pediatric population is a heterogeneous patient population with unique age-specific risk factors. On a per-capita basis, non-obstetric infant malpractice claims were much more common than adult claims, whereas non-infant pediatric claims were less common than in adults. Devastating non-fatal permanent injuries such as brain damage and paralysis were exponentially more common in the infant population across most non-obstetric medical error types. Overall, diagnostic and treatment-related errors were more common among pediatric claims than in adults, whereas surgical and medication-related errors were less common. While previous research has identified the significance of obstetric injuries in the infant population, future safety and training efforts should also focus on reducing the potential for negligence that can lead to non-obstetric paralysis or brain damage injuries in the infant population, particularly in the realms of diagnosis and treatment

Pregnancy Outcomes of Pre-viable Preterm Premature Rupture of Membranes: A Systematic Review
OBJECTIVE: The aim of my study was: to assess the maternal and neonatal outcomes of pre-viable PPROM pregnancies and to describe the predictors for better outcomes of these pregnancies.METHODS: I performed a systematic review of the literature published on the pregnancy outcomes of pre-viable PPROM following expectant management. I collected 17 high-quality studies through PubMed database search and reviewed them to obtain data on neonatal survival; maternal and neonatal morbidity; predictors for better neonatal survival and proportion of women opting for termination of pregnancies. RESULTS: The overall survival to hospital discharge was 41.1%. Of these, 49.2% neonates survived without a major morbidity. Respiratory morbidity was the most common morbidity among surviving neonates. 37% neonates suffered from respiratory distress syndrome, 28% from bronchopulmonary dysplasia, and 9.8% from pulmonary hypoplasia. Sepsis occurred in 22.7% neonates. 49.3% pre-viable PPROM women developed chorioamnionitis. Other common maternal morbidities included cesarean delivery (33%) and placental abruption (30%). The predictors of better neonatal survival to discharge included later gestational age at PPROM, an absence of oligohydramnios, iatrogenic etiology of PPROM, and the C-reactive protein (CRP) level <1mg/dl on the first day of the presentation. Later gestational age at birth was associated with less neonatal morbidity. Overall, 21.1% of pre-viable PPROM women opted for the termination of pregnancy instead of expectant management.CONCLUSION: The survival rate of pre-viable PPROM is poor, but it is not zero. 4 of every 10 affected neonates do survive and half of them are without any major morbidity. Maternal morbidity is still high, but serious maternal morbidities are rare

Association of race and socioeconomic status with prostate cancer genomic risk classifier: Implications for precision medicine in prostate cancer
Background: Africans Americans, low socioeconomic status (SES) and other minority patients have been observed to have higher rates of metastasis and prostate cancer specific mortality. There are several known genetic differences in prostate cancer between Whites and other minority patients which may adversely impact interpretations of validated genetic tests like the Decipher. Methods: We conducted a cross-sectional analytical study of men with early stage prostate cancer. Mean Decipher scores, Decipher risk categories and gene expression signatures related to molecular pathways and treatment response were analyzed by race/ ethnicity and SES using one way of analysis of variance, linear and logistic regression. Results: African Americans and other minority patients had non-significantly higher mean Decipher scores (p=0.227). There were non-significant differences in the distribution of Decipher risk categories by race/ethnicity (p=0.167). African American men had slightly lower ETS-related gene (ERG), lower E26 transformation-specific (ETS), higher serine protease inhibitor Kazal-type 1 (SPINK1) and higher Triple Negative molecular subtypes compared to Whites. African American men had slightly higher post-op radiation response (p=0.207), higher dasatinib sensitivity (p=0.002), but lower docetaxel sensitivity (p=0.007) and lower androgen receptor signaling (p=0.133) compared to Whites. Conclusions: There were non-significant associations of Decipher scores with race or SES. However, African Americans and other minorities differed in the molecular subtypes and pharmacogenomics of docetaxel and dasatinib compared to Whites. Future efforts to create a precision medicine model for predicting outcomes and personalizing treatments to reduce prostate cancer disparities should include genetic differences in tumor by race/ ethnicity and treatment response

Significance of Decipher genomic classifier risk scores for Prostate Cancer: A Systematic Review
Prostate Cancer (PCa) is a non-cutaneous malignancy in men. Considering the severity of the disease, it is essential to consider the early detection and screening of prostate-specific antigen for decreasing the incidence of death due to this disease. Decipher is a genomic test that has gained increasing attention in estimating the risk of developing a recurrence or metastatic PCa disease in patients. Therefore, this study is focused on evaluating the association of Decipher score risk with recurrence of prostate cancer patients based on their medical, genetic predictors, and demographics (e.g., races) by conducting a systematic review. Moreover, the study would also assess whether Decipher score risk can be a good predictor for prostate patients’ metastasis and prostate cancer-specific mortality in men and clinical decision-making regarding Treatment Recommendations for patients. The research study reviewed 120 research articles, and the results of the systematic review have been presented in the form of themes. The studies' review indicated that Decipher acts as a genomic metastasis signature to predict metastatic disease among patients and make better decisions about treating the disease. Moreover, this genomic test can also be used in conjunction with MRI for identifying the lesions that may carry the biological potential for early metastases. Furthermore, the studies also identified that treatment options for PCa might range from ART and SRT to RP; however, the selection of treatment methodology depends upon the GC score and risk stratification. The results further suggested that the occurrence of PCa is two folds greater among AA men than non-AA men. The increasing incidence of PCa among AA and discrimination within AA's health and socio-economic conditions plays a significant role in treating AA. In this scenario, the Decipher score plays an essential role in making treatment decisions. Hence, this research has reviewed the evidence of benefits of the Decipher test, placed the usage into clinical context, made recommendations to help providers and patients know which treatment might be more appropriate based on the GC score, and when they should consider using the Decipher score based on the works of literature. To conclude, further trials are still required for validating the Decipher biomarkers. All treatment options should be managed based on the individual risk profile and sensitivity to particular medical treatment. As a future direction, scientists could enhance decipher score ability to be run on blood samples of a patient instead of tumor tissue, which will help patients to use decipher test as a screening test at the asymptomatic level. In this way, this test can be routinely done for patients with a family history of prostate cancer, and the biopsy will not be required during the screening stage

Patients with Alzheimer’s Disease Die More Frequently Than Other Patients During Emergency Department Visit and Subsequent Hospital Stay
Background: Patients with dementia have an average 2 to 8 additional comorbidities which may accelerate progression of cognitive and functional impairments in the under-diagnosed and under-treated conditions. Patients with dementia who visit the emergency departments (ED) more frequently are hospitalized more often than patients without dementia and have higher mortality after an ED visit than patients without dementia.Methods: The Nationwide Emergency Department Sample (NEDS) for the years 2006-2010 was used for the present study. All samples with a diagnosis of Alzheimer’s disease (AD) or any of 18 comorbidities in the listed (n=15) ICD-9 diagnoses, and patients aged 55 years and above (35,429,235 samples) were included. The frequencies of 18 comorbidities being listed with the AD diagnoses in the died-in-visit AD sample and their impacts on the likelihood of AD patients died-in-visit were investigated.Results: In the whole sample, the mean age was 71.33 years, 57.2% were female. The number of patients with AD is 754011 (2.1%). Hypertension is the most frequent diagnosis in total samples (14343260, 40.5%) and in AD samples (379507, 50.3%). The number of total patients died-in- visit is 672722 (1.8%). The number of total AD patients died-in-visit is 26603 (4.0%). Hypertension is the most frequent diagnosis in total samples (40.5%) and in AD samples (50.3%); As for died-in-visit AD samples, dysrhythmias (52.5%) is the most frequent diagnosis followed by hypertension (30.3%), atherosclerosis (23.1%), chronic heart disease (12.7%) hypotension (8.6%), COPD (8.3%), brain hemorrhage (4.2%), and asthma (3.9%). AD patients have increased likelihood of dying with brain hemorrhage (OR = 7.06; 95% CI, 6.51 – 7.65, p < 0.001), hypotension (OR = 2.49; 95% CI, 2.36 – 2.63, p < 0.001), dysrhythmias (OR = 2.48; 95% CI, 2.40 – 2.55, p < 0.001), gastrointestinal ulcer (OR = 1.26; 95% CI, 1.02 - 1.55, p=0.032), diabetes mellitus (OR = 1.21; 95% CI, 1.16 - 1.27, p < 0.001), and atherosclerosis (OR = 1.08; 95% CI, 1.04 - 1.13, p < 0.001).Conclusions: cardiovascular comorbidities are overwhelmingly common in AD patients died-in-visit after being admitted to ED. Screening newly admitted AD patients in ED for these comorbidities may help address them early and reduce the likelihood of dying-in-visit

Systematic Review of Veteran Suicide Literature
OBJECTIVE: This systematic review was conducted to assess published literature that estimated the suicide risk of military veterans relative to nonveterans, to identify differences in suicide risk and, if indicated, to identify causes of such differences to orient preventative measures.METHODS: I performed a systematic review of literature regarding suicide risk of U.S. military veterans relative to U.S. nonveterans. Studies were not excluded based on method of suicide. Studies counting suicides were preferred to studies of ideation or attempts. Intervention studies were excluded.RESULTS: Studies that met inclusion criteria were scrutinized in terms of methods, comorbidities, demographics, potential causes, general conclusions, and posited theory. I identified 115 unique studies from PubMed, Scopus, PsycInfo, and CINAHL, and secondary references. Of these, 13 studies offered direct and original comparisons of veteran and non-veteran suicide risk.CONCLUSION: Increased risk of suicide among Vietnam veterans was best demonstrated by Hearst et al. (1986). The cause(s) of that increased risk are unknown but are unlikely unique to the Vietnam era. Suicide risk is not distributed evenly among veterans. Individuals who volunteer for military service are more likely to have had a pre-military trauma, but lower military suicide rates suggest a social structure protective against suicide. Suicide risk peaks in veterans immediately after discharge. The causes of these increases are unknown. Several theories are discussed
